The year 2020 was a transformative one for Lori Halverson in more ways than one. As the world was shutting down for a pandemic, Lori was also losing another source of global connections when she retired from her corporate job after twenty plus years. But Lori knew that she wasn’t ready to stop working, and becoming a Vistage Chair was just the transition she needed. As a co-chair of two groups in the Denver Metro Area, she has seen how peer groups can change lives and help others, even when there are still hard times ahead. And she puts into practice one of her favorite ideas, that no one should have to “go it alone.”
